  • Circulating plasma levels of cathepsin S and L are not associated with disease severity in patients with rheumatoid arthritis
  • 2014
  • Ingår i: Scandinavian Journal of Rheumatology. - : Informa UK Limited. - 0300-9742 .- 1502-7732. ; 43:2, s. 371-373
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Rheumatoid arthritis (RA) is characterized by chronic synovitis and articular cartilage destruction. Increased activities of cathepsin S and cathepsin L, two potent cysteine proteases, are thought to play a role in the pathogenesis of the irreversible articular cartilage destruction. Nevertheless, data regarding the potential importance of the cathepsins as circulating biomarkers in RA patients are limited.Method: Subjects enrolled in this study are part of a larger study where patients from the three northern counties of Sweden diagnosed with early RA are followed in an ongoing prospective study. In total, 71 patients were included, along with 44 age- and sex-matched control subjects. Plasma levels of cathepsin S and L were analysed. Disease severity was assessed using the 28-joint count Disease Activity Score (DAS28).Results: Plasma levels of cathepsin S and L were significantly increased in patients with RA compared to healthy controls (p < 0.05 for both). However, in the patients with RA, no association between the cathepsins and the severity of the disease, as characterized by DAS28, was observed (p > 0.51).Conclusions: Although circulating levels of cathepsin S and L were significantly increased in patients with recently diagnosed RA, our data do not support the notion that circulating levels of cathepsins are relevant biomarkers for disease severity.

  • Asymptotic Problems on Homogeneous Spaces
  • 2010
  • Doktorsavhandling (övrigt vetenskapligt/konstnärligt)abstract
    • This PhD thesis consists of a summary and five papers which all deal with asymptotic problems on certain homogeneous spaces. In Paper I we prove asymptotic equidistribution results for pieces of large closed horospheres in cofinite hyperbolic manifolds of arbitrary dimension. All our results are given with precise estimates on the rates of convergence to equidistribution. Papers II and III are concerned with statistical problems on the space of n-dimensional lattices of covolume one. In Paper II we study the distribution of lengths of non-zero lattice vectors in a random lattice of large dimension. We prove that these lengths, when properly normalized, determine a stochastic process that, as the dimension n tends to infinity, converges weakly to a Poisson process on the positive real line with intensity 1/2. In Paper III we complement this result by proving that the asymptotic distribution of the angles between the shortest non-zero vectors in a random lattice is that of a family of independent Gaussians. In Papers IV and V we investigate the value distribution of the Epstein zeta function along the real axis. In Paper IV we determine the asymptotic value distribution and moments of the Epstein zeta function to the right of the critical strip as the dimension of the underlying space of lattices tends to infinity. In Paper V we determine the asymptotic value distribution of the Epstein zeta function also in the critical strip. As a special case we deduce a result on the asymptotic value distribution of the height function for flat tori. Furthermore, applying our results we discuss a question posed by Sarnak and Strömbergsson as to whether there in large dimensions exist lattices for which the Epstein zeta function has no zeros on the positive real line.

  • On the distribution of angles between the N shortest vectors in a random lattice
  • 2011
  • Ingår i: Journal of the London Mathematical Society. - : Wiley. - 0024-6107 .- 1469-7750. ; 84:3, s. 749-764
  • Tidskriftsartikel (refereegranskat)abstract
    • We determine the joint distribution of the lengths of, and angles between, the N shortest lattice vectors in a random n-dimensional lattice as n→∞. Moreover, we interpret the result in terms of eigenvalues and eigenfunctions of the Laplacian on flat tori. Finally, we discuss the limit distribution of any finite number of successive minima of a random n-dimensional lattice as n→∞.

  • On the Poisson distribution of lengths of lattice vectors in a random lattice
  • 2011
  • Ingår i: Mathematische Zeitschrift. - : Springer Science and Business Media LLC. - 0025-5874 .- 1432-1823. ; 269:3-4, s. 945-954
  • Tidskriftsartikel (refereegranskat)abstract
    • We prove that the volumes determined by the lengths of the non-zero vectors +/- x in a random lattice L of covolume 1 define a stochastic process that, as the dimension n tends to infinity, converges weakly to a Poisson process on the positive real line with intensity 1/2. This generalizes earlier results by Rogers (Proc Lond Math Soc (3) 6:305-320, 1956, Thm. 3) and Schmidt (Acta Math 102: 159-224, 1959, Satz 10).

  • On the uniform equidistribution of closed horospheres in hyperbolic manifolds
  • 2012
  • Ingår i: Proceedings of the London Mathematical Society. - : Wiley. - 0024-6115 .- 1460-244X. ; 105, s. 225-280
  • Tidskriftsartikel (refereegranskat)abstract
    • We prove asymptotic equidistribution results for pieces of large closed horospheres in cofinite hyperbolic manifolds of arbitrary dimension. This extends earlier results by Hejhal ['On the uniform equidistribution of long closed horocycles', Loo-Keng Hua: a great mathematician of the twentieth century, Asian J. Math. 4 (2000) 839-853] and Strombergsson ['On the uniform equidistribution of long closed horocycles', Duke Math. J. 123 (2004) 507-547] in dimension 2. Our proofs use spectral methods, and lead to precise estimates on the rate of convergence to equidistribution.

  • On the value distribution and moments of the Epstein zeta function to the right of the critical strip
  • 2011
  • Ingår i: Journal of Number Theory. - : Elsevier BV. - 0022-314X .- 1096-1658. ; 131:7, s. 1176-1208
  • Tidskriftsartikel (refereegranskat)abstract
    • We study the Epstein zeta function E-n(L, S) for s > n/2 and a random lattice L of large dimension n. For any fixed c > 1/2 we determine the value distribution and moments of E-n(., cn) (suitably normalized) as n -> infinity. We further discuss the random function C -> E-n(., cn) for c is an element of [A, B] with 1/2 < A < B and determine its limit distribution as n -> infinity.

  • On The Value Distribution Of The Epstein Zeta Function In The Critical Strip
  • 2013
  • Ingår i: Duke mathematical journal. - : Duke University Press. - 0012-7094 .- 1547-7398. ; 162:1, s. 1-48
  • Tidskriftsartikel (refereegranskat)abstract
    • We study the value distribution of the Epstein zeta function E-n (L, s) for 0 infinity, we prove that the random variable V-n(-2c) E-n(.,cn) has a limit distribution, which we give explicitly (here V-n is the volume of the n-dimensional unit ball). More generally, for any fixed epsilon > 0, we determine the limit distribution of the random function c bar right arrow V-n(-2c) E-n(., cn), c epsilon [1/4 + epsilon, 1/2 - epsilon]. After compensating for the pole at c = 1/2, we even obtain a limit result on the whole interval [1/4 + epsilon, 1/2], and as a special case we deduce the following strengthening of a result by Sarnak and Strombergsson concerning the height function h(n) (L) of the flat torus R-n/L: the random variable n{h(n) (L) - (log(4 pi) - gamma + 1)} + log n has a limit distribution as n -> infinity, which we give explicitly. Finally, we discuss a question posed by Sarnak and Strombergsson as to whether there exists a lattice L subset of R-n for which E-n(L, s) has no zeros in (0, infinity).
